Top 5 Tower Defense Games in South America, Q3 2023

In the third quarter of 2023, the Tower Defense genre saw significant engagement across South America. Here, we explore the performance of the top five games in this category based on weekly downloads, revenue, and active users, with data sourced from Sensor Tower.

Rush Royale: Tower Defense TD from MY.GAMES B.V. exhibited notable fluctuations in its metrics. Weekly revenue peaked at approximately $63K in mid-July and saw a general decline towards the end of the quarter, closing at around $36K. Downloads followed a similar pattern, starting strong with nearly 95K in mid-July before tapering off to about 27K by late September. Active users showed a decline from roughly 413K in July to 280K by the end of September.

Watcher of Realms by Shanghai Moonton Technology Co., Ltd. had a dynamic quarter. Revenue saw a rise, peaking at nearly $30K in late July before settling to around $20K by the end of September. Downloads experienced a sharp initial drop from over 120K in early July to just over 2K by late September. Active users mirrored this trend, starting at 86K and decreasing to approximately 14K.

Arknights from YOSTAR LIMITED displayed a relatively stable performance. Revenue hit its highest at about $21K in late July, then leveled off to around $4K by the end of the quarter. Downloads remained consistent, averaging around 2K per week with slight fluctuations. Active users also showed stability, hovering between 10K and 11K throughout the quarter.

Kingdom Guard: Tower Defense TD by TAP4FUN (HONGKONG) LIMITED saw varied performance metrics. Revenue saw peaks and troughs, with a high of around $12K in mid-September and a low of $3K in early August. Downloads surged in mid-September, reaching over 3.7K, while active users remained relatively steady, fluctuating between 18K and 30K.

Plants vs. Zombies™ 2 from PopCap demonstrated consistent popularity. Revenue remained stable, averaging around $6K to $8K weekly. Downloads varied, peaking at over 161K in early July and maintaining a steady flow of around 100K towards the end of September. Active users were impressively high, starting at 1.4M and rising to over 1.5M by the end of the quarter.
